enviroCar is an open platform for Citizen Science projects in the filed of sustainable mobility. Citizens, scientists, traffic planners and industry collect and analyze floating car data and share their findings.

Measurements and Calculations
Measurements
Depending on the car, not all of these are available. Prior to requesting any data, PIDSupported commands (
01 00,
01 20) are issued in order to retrieve the PID capabilities of the car.
Once the list of available PID commands is retrieved, the app requests the following commands periodically:
- Calculated engine load
- Request: 01 04
- Reponse: 1Byte = A * 100/255 percent
- Intake manifold absolute pressure (MAP)
- Request: 01 0B
- Response: 1Byte = 0 .. 255 kPa (absolute)
- RPM
- Request: 01 0C
- Response: 2Bytes = (( A * 256) + B) / 4 = 0 .. 16383.75 rpm
- Speed
- Request: 01 0D
- Response: 1Byte = 0 .. 255 km/h
- Intake air temperature
- Request: 01 0F
- Response: 1Byte = A-40 = -40 .. 215 °C
- MAF (Air flow rate)
- Request: 01 10
- Response: 2Bytes = ((A + 256) + B) / 100 = 0 .. 655.35 grams/sec
- O2S1_WR_lambda
- Request: 01 24
- Response: 4Bytes; ER = ((A*256)+B)/32768; Voltage = ((C*256)+D)/8192 V
- O2S1_WR_lambda
- Request: 01 34
- Response: 4Bytes; ER = ((A*256)+B)/32768; Current = ((A*256)+B)/32,768 mA

Fuel consumption and CO2 emission are derived from a subset of the previously listed PID responses. See
EnviroCar for details. In addition to the PIDs from car, GPS parameters from the mobile device (Speed, Accuracy, Bearing, ...) are recorded.
Calculations
calculated MAF
this happens when the OBD adapter delivers no result for MAF:
- IMAP = RPM * MAP / IAT
- RPM
- MAP - Manifold Absolute Pressure in kPa
- IAT - Intake Air Temperature in Kelvin
- MAF = (IMAP/120)*(VE/100)*(ED)*(MM)/(R)
- R - Specific Gas Constant (8.314472 J/(mol.K)
- MM - Average molecular mass of air (28.9644 g/mol)
- VE - volumetric efficiency (most modern cars have a value of 80% to 85% - we use 85% in the app)
- ED - Engine Displacement in liters

Consumption
Gasoline engine
- MAF / AFR => grams/second
- MAF / AFR / Density of fuel => liter/second
- Density of fuel:
- Gasoline has 745 grams/liter
- Diesel has 832 grams/liter
- MAF / AFR / Density of fuel * 3600 => liter/hour
Diesel engine
Fuel consumption for diesel engines is more complicated then for gasoline powered engine. See the dedicated subpage for details:
